    Who is Dr. Padilla Maiz, Neurosurgeon in Tyler, TX?

    Dr. Juan Padilla Maiz, MD is a Neurosurgeon, who primarily practices in Tyler, TX with 2 additional practice locations. He has been practicing for over 27 years and is board certified by the American Board of Neurological Surgery. Dr. Padilla Maiz graduated from University of Puerto Rico, School of Medicine. Dr. Padilla Maiz is fluent in English and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Padilla Maiz’s practice accepts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Juan Padilla Maiz's specialty?

    Dr. Padilla Maiz is a Neurosurgeon near Tyler, TX. A neurological surgeon is responsible to provide the operative and non-operative management which includes prevention, diagnosis, evaluation, treatment, critical care, & rehabilitation of various disorders related to the central, peripheral, and autonomic nervous systems. This includes their supporting structures and vascular supply, the complete evaluation and treatment of pathological process which is known to modify function or activity of the nervous system, the operative & non-operative management of pain. A neurological surgeon has specialization in treating patients with disorders of the nervous system which includes conditions affecting the brain, meninges, skull, and their blood supply, such as the extracranial carotid and vertebral arteries. They also manage disorders related to the pituitary gland, spinal cord, meninges, and vertebral column, including those that may require spinal fusion or instrumentation.     Is this Dr. Juan Padilla Maiz aff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Padilla Maiz is affiliated with Methodist Hospital - San Antonio, Baptist Medical Center - San Antonio which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ise.
